Output 91fa01ae74475e75ad5142d01d9b1d8c97b40a859cf4080e885c77286e919c5f:2

value
29969180
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4269f1123badd63477e2d6fb7983912a4b1b270d06531a845e7d1726d5dd3342
address
tb1pgf5lzy3m4htrgalz6mahnqu39f93kfcdqef34pz705tjd4waxdpq6g2wyp
transaction
91fa01ae74475e75ad5142d01d9b1d8c97b40a859cf4080e885c77286e919c5f
confirmations
19911
spent
true